Summary of Determinants of Health Status
Economic development positively promotes the health status of the population. The relationship between economic growth and health is non-linear. The shape of the curve indicates that beyond a stage, economic growth does not yield additional benefits to health particularly in terms of its broad indicators like life expectancy. But nutritional contents in the food consumed and health services which can be accessed would influence the health status of population progressively. Poverty and malnutrition are strong determinants of ill health. For attaining better health status of the population, it is important to focus on the female population, particularly on those who are on the fringes of social strata. The approach is aimed at ensuring the development of the foetus while it is still ‘In Utero’.
Failing this, poverty and malnutrition can stifle economic growth and also impose critical burden of diseases. The economic consequences of such a situation can be enormous in terms of health and educational expenditures. QALYs and DALYs are two indicators which have been developed to serve as quantitative indicators of disease burden. There is an indication that with growth and prosperity, both income inequalities and health inequalities will increase. This relationship holds good for both the rich and the poor countries alike. Although this trend gives rise to the view that achieving income equalities is equally essential, the exact relationships and the processes that cause them are far more complex to arrive at a clear conclusion.
